Business Network International logoA couple of years ago I joined the BNI Park Power Connections chapter in Sherwood Park, and if you’re looking to make business connections this is by far one of the best places to get started. The BNI corporate philosophy is “Givers Gain”, and it’s inspired by the concept of what goes around, comes around. Our members focus on building relationships and creating a high quality referral network. Not long after I joined BNI, I also joined the leadership team, and I’ve been the President of Park Power Connections since April 2012. Through BNI I’ve made some fantastic contacts, given and received a ton of referrals, and discovered some great business opportunities I otherwise might have missed out on.
